Problem installing vs 2003 sp1

Hi

I have downloaded the VS7.1sp1-KB918007-X86.exe file but when I try to
install it, it runs for a while and asks for license confirmation etc. but
then comes up with a dialog asking for the location of vs_setup.exe file. I
have searched the drives but have not been able to locate the vs_setup.exe.
What is the problem and how can I fix it?

You must already have installed VS 2003,
if you want to be able to apply VS 2003 SP1.

You also need the original CD/DVD you used to install VS 2003,
and you must supply it when prompted for it.

As others have mentioned, you need your setup disk to install, but I thought
I'd add a solution to a pitfall we ran into. If you originally installed from
CD and only have access to the DVD MSDN setup disk then you won't be able to
install the service pack. The way round is to locate the registry key:

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es\Installer\Prod ucts\<installId>\SourceList\Media

(where <installIdis the id of visual studio .net, for the installations I
found it was 9040F50EA9E01A84CA403EE5033306A4)

And change the value "MediaPackage" to "\\ENGLISH\\VS.NET2003\\"

Seemed to work for us.
